Insider: With Martin benched, Butler seniors take over to beat Marquette

David Woods/IndyStar

MILWAUKEE – After successive home defeats, coach Chris Holtmann might have ruffled Butler players by questioning team leadership. The outcome of that rebuke was a rebound victory.

“Our seniors absolutely carried us,” Holtmann said.

Benched junior Kelan Martin is supposed to be an All-America candidate. Freshman guard Kamar Baldwin is perhaps a future All-American.

But on Tuesday night, it was seniors Andrew Chrabascz, Avery Woodson and Tyler Lewis sensing urgency. They carried the 21st-ranked Bulldogs to a pivotal Big East win at Marquette, 68-65:

>> Chrabascz scored eight consecutive Butler points in the closing five minutes, stretching a 58-55 lead to 66-58.
